  • Publication number: 20240422570
    Abstract: A system and method for positioning and installing a broadband antenna involves collecting land parcel information from various sources including laser imaging, detection and ranging (LIDAR) data to identify the shapes of buildings, vegetation, and other geographic features of a parcel, including the size, geocoordinates, height of each and their proximity to each other within the parcel, as well as their proximity to other buildings, vegetation and other geographic features on other parcels or open space. To overlay RF on each parcel, as well as the buildings and vegetation upon them, the details of each broadcast point are entered into the system. This information may include the geocoordinates of the location, the geocoordinates of each broadcast antenna, the azimuth of each broadcast antenna, elevation, tilt, antenna gain, transmit power, operating frequency range or channel, and any attenuation or loss associated with the hardware configuration, or the frequencies used.

  • Publication number: 20240214527
    Abstract: System and method for collection, control and display of cameras and images. Software may direct the cameras to targeted images automatically or manually. Artificial Intelligence (AI) may be used to identify targets and automatically direct one or more cameras to focus on a target. Images taken by one or more cameras may then be stored and displayed for later viewing or live streamed. AI may be used to analyze images (Hits) to (i) determine if such Hits are objects of interest; (ii) determine if the Hits are related to an existing Incident; (iii) if determining a Hit is related to an Incident, create a new Filter and associating the new Filter with the Incident; and (iv) if determining the Hit is unrelated to an Incident, create a new Filter, associate the Hit with the Filter and use such information to train the artificial intelligence.

  • Publication number: 20230064675
    Abstract: System and method for collection, control and display of cameras and images. Software may direct the cameras to targeted images automatically or manually. Artificial Intelligence (AI) may be used to identify targets and automatically direct one or more cameras to focus on a target. Images taken by one or more cameras may then be stored and displayed for later viewing or live streamed. Images may be aggregated to create up to a three hundred sixty-degree (360) view. Images may be conventional, thermal or infrared. Image parameters, such as sharpness and gain, may be adjusted in real-time at the camera level or during post processing on merged/panorama images to provide a consistent merged image for the end user. One or more cameras may be controlled by clicking on an image, including the generated panoramic 360 image, or a map overlaid with images and other data. Three dimensional (3D) models may be created by the software from the images taken by the cameras.
